    1. Optimize the Layout

    When remodeling your large kitchen, optimizing the layout is essential to maximize efficiency. Consider the classic work triangle concept, which involves placing the sink, stove, and refrigerator in a triangular formation. It allows easy movement between these essential kitchen areas, making cooking and meal preparation a breeze.

    Moreover, create separate zones within the kitchen, such as a cooking zone, a food preparation zone, and a cleanup zone. It will ensure that each area serves its specific purpose efficiently.

    1. Utilize Ample Storage Space

    Large kitchens provide the perfect opportunity to take advantage of ample storage space. Install plenty of cabinets, drawers, and shelves to keep your kitchen organized and clutter-free. Consider adding deep drawers for pots, pans, and various cooking utensils.

    You can also incorporate a walk-in pantry to store non-perishable food items, small appliances, and cookware that are not in use regularly. This way, you’ll keep your countertops clean and create a visually appealing and functional workspace.

    1. Add an Island or a Peninsula

    If you have the space, incorporating an island or a peninsula into your kitchen design can significantly enhance its functionality and aesthetics. Islands and peninsulas provide additional countertop space for food preparation and can serve as a casual dining area or a spot for socializing while cooking.

    Consider including a sink or a cooktop on your island or peninsula, allowing you to work efficiently without turning your back on guests or family members. Besides, you can install cabinets or open shelves on the island or peninsula for extra storage.

    1. Incorporate Proper Lighting

    Proper lighting is crucial in any kitchen, particularly in a large one where you want to avoid dim areas. Combine different types of lighting to create a layered effect, including ambient lighting, task lighting, and accent lighting.

    Installing pendant lights above your island or peninsula can add a touch of style to the space while providing focused task lighting. Also, under-cabinet lighting will illuminate your workspace and make it easier to prepare meals precisely.

    1. Choose High-Quality Materials and Appliances

    Investing in high-quality materials and appliances is essential for the longevity and functionality of your large kitchen. Choose durable and easy-to-clean materials for your countertops, such as granite, quartz, or stainless steel.

    When you select appliances, choose energy-efficient models that suit your cooking needs and aesthetic preferences. Stainless steel appliances add a sleek and timeless look to your kitchen while providing excellent performance.

    1. Create a Focal Point

    Creating a focal point that draws attention and adds visual interest is crucial in a large kitchen. It could be a stunning range hood, a colorful backsplash, or a statement-making kitchen island design.

    By incorporating a standout element into your kitchen, you can combine all the design elements and make your space feel cohesive and inviting.
